What Are GLP-1 Medications, and How Do They Work?

GLP-1 stands for glucagon-like peptide-1 — a hormone your body naturally produces to regulate appetite, blood sugar, and metabolism. GLP-1 medications (like semaglutide and tirzepatide) work by mimicking and amplifying this hormone, creating a cascade of effects that support meaningful, sustainable weight loss.

Here’s what’s actually happening in your body:

Appetite regulation. GLP-1 medications signal fullness to the brain more effectively, reducing the constant pull toward overeating — not through willpower, but through biology.

Metabolic support. They improve how your body processes insulin, reducing blood sugar spikes and crashes that contribute to fat storage and energy dips.

Anti-inflammatory effects. This is the piece most people don’t talk about. GLP-1 medications reduce systemic inflammation — the kind linked to joint pain, fatigue, metabolic syndrome, and cardiovascular risk. Some patients experience improvements in blood pressure and inflammatory conditions as a direct result.

This is not a stimulant. It’s not a crash diet in pill form. It’s a tool that helps your body function closer to the way it was designed to.

Who Is a Good Candidate?

The modernDOSE GLP-1 program is especially well-suited for:

Women in perimenopause and menopause. Hormonal shifts during this transition — declining estrogen, progesterone, and testosterone — directly affect metabolism, fat distribution, and the body’s ability to respond to diet and exercise. This is a physiological shift, not a personal failure. GLP-1 medications address the metabolic component that hormonal change creates.


Women who have tried “everything.” If you’ve cleaned up your nutrition, stayed consistent with movement, and still can’t shift the weight — a supervised GLP-1 program may be the missing piece.

Medical weight loss for women in perimenopause Lindenhurst NY


Women with metabolic concerns. Elevated blood sugar, insulin resistance, inflammation-driven weight gain, and related conditions are all areas where GLP-1 medications have shown meaningful clinical impact.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between semaglutide and tirzepatide? 

Both are GLP-1 receptor agonists used for weight management. Tirzepatide also targets an additional receptor (GIP) and may produce stronger results for some patients. Your provider will recommend the right option based on your health history and goals.

How long does it take to see results on GLP-1 medications? 

Most patients begin to notice appetite changes within the first few weeks. Meaningful weight loss typically becomes visible over the first 1–3 months, with continued progress over time when paired with healthy lifestyle habits.

Is this program safe for women in menopause? 

Yes. In fact, perimenopausal and menopausal women are among those who benefit most. Hormonal shifts can create metabolic changes that make weight loss resistant to diet and exercise alone — and GLP-1 medications directly address that metabolic component.
